      People with mental illnesses will receive less of the things that are good for health and more of the things that are bad for health as a consequence. Repeat this circumstance over the range of circumstances that influence health, and one is led to the prediction that stigmatized persons will experience worse health because of stigma.

      Even though mental health is so common there is still stigma attached to it that creates barriers to those in need of help and treatment by creating shame, fear, judgment, rejection, discrimination and bullying. Only 41% of adults in the U.S. with a mental health condition received mental health services.
